> Then again, if old code doesn't
> work with a newer version of some dynamic library, who's fault is that?
That's why the version numbers of a dynamic library is usually part of the name, even
if a link is available from the name without version.
Of course, it took some time for folks to understand why it is better than a
msvcrt.dll (same name for different versions).
